from Volkslieder (Folksongs)

Asturiana
Language: Spanish (Español) 
Our translations:  ENG FRE GER IRI
Por ver si me consolaba,
Arriméme a un pino verde,
Por ver si me consolaba.

Por verme llorar, lloraba.
Y el pino como era verde,
Por verme llorar, lloraba.

Text Authorship:

  • from Volkslieder (Folksongs)  [author's text not yet checked against a primary source]

Musical settings (art songs, Lieder, mélodies, (etc.), choral pieces, and other vocal works set to this text), listed by composer (not necessarily exhaustive):

  • by Manuel de Falla (1876 - 1946), "Asturiana", published 1914 [ voice and piano ], from Siete Canciones Populares Espanolas, no. 3 [sung text checked 1 time]
